## Environments — Snapgrid

Snapgrid runs snapshot tests for our UI components in three environments: local, pipeline, and the nightly soak box. Baselines live in the artifact store and get promoted manually — please don't auto-approve diffs, future you will regret it. Pipeline runs are hermetic; the soak box is not, so expect flakiness there. Each environment boots with the config values shown here.

settings of yajof-yajog:
wenix:
  log_level: info
  metrics_host: metrics.wenix.lumiclabs.internal
  pin: 4766
  pool_size: 8

Finance Review Summary — Corvane Product Line Pricing

Prepared for sales leads.

Our review of the Corvane line shows current list prices sit roughly 8% below comparable offerings, while gross margin has slipped to 31% due to component cost inflation. We recommend a staged increase: 4% at the next catalog refresh, with a further 3% contingent on renewal rates holding. Discount authority should be tightened to 10% without director approval. Volume customers will receive advance notice. The rationale tied to our broader plans is noted below.

board note of tahog-yagef: Headcount on the Ralael team goes from 9 to 80 by the end of April. Gross margin on Ralael came in at 15 percent against a plan of 5 percent.

Ticket #2209 — Vault locked mid cron-drift investigation

Hey, quick one: while digging into why the Merrow schedulers drift ~40s per day, the config vault auto-locked and we lost access to the NTP override settings. Can't confirm the drift source until it's open again. Unlock it from the Merrow ops shell using the passphrase below.

vault phrase of yaduf-yajop = lamath-kelix-aldion-zorius-ulaox-eliax-gorox-norok-fenael-fenath-julael-pelius-belius-druion

[ ] Verify seat-map renderer for the Gildenmoor Playhouse layout. Load the full three-tier configuration in the Stagecraft preview tool and confirm that boxes, accessible rows, and obstructed-view seats render with the correct colour legend. Zoom to 400% and check that seat labels stay legible and do not overlap on the balcony curve. Note for new contractors: the mezzanine uses a separate geometry file. When everything passes, record the verified build using the token below.

pipeline stamp: htk4_66df